Decision Summary

The appeal was dismissed because the petitioner failed to establish that the proffered position of 'industrial designer' qualifies as a specialty occupation. The core issue was whether the position requires the theoretical and practical application of a body of highly specialized knowledge and the attainment of a bachelor's degree in a specific specialty as a minimum entry requirement.
